The Concourse is that big open space in every Union Station in every important city. The big room with often grand ceilings and proud architectural details is where everyone crosses paths and every competing rail line resides, offering their services side by side and, in the beginning with rail, often for the first time ever.

Our first Concourse on the Harbourfront of Saint John, New Brunswick was empty space for many years and has a storied past, housing countless businesses over more than 140 years. We didn’t want to erase that. Instead we kept the stories on the walls, ceiling, and floors and didn’t cover over them. We installed some modern details and have brought in some modern furniture but we have respected the envelope of this great room and we hope you like working in this space as much as we do.
